Songwriter and producer Bryan Michael Cox has been around for a few years now and has written many hits for others, like Mary J Blige, Danity Kane, Mariah Carey, Jagged Edge, Usher and Chris Brown. It’s earned him 9 Grammy awards and an additional 14 Grammy nominations.
As prolific as he is, he’s also working on a few projects of his own. Alongside of his writing and production work, he’s frequently hired as a studio musician, speaker and works as a DJ as well.
On his instagram account, he recently announced that he’ll be dropping a mixtape soon, filled with ballads, which has been hinted to include previously unreleased tracks from his days as a member of R&B super group Day26. In 2008 the group also included Diddy and Mario Winans in the line-up. They had dropped a debut album and a couple of singles, but quickly after, each member went back to their own projects.
The #slowjamtape, as he’s currently promoting it, doesn’t have a release date yet, but is announced to be coming soon.
